Calculation of the optimum slip frequency with respect to the minimum losses of an induction motor
Prudík, Martin ; Huták, Petr (referee) ; Vorel, Pavel (advisor)
A mathematical model describing the calculation of the optimal slip frequency of an Induction Motor with squirrel-cage is proposed in this work. The derivation is done using a replace -network, and is designed for a wide range of speeds and torque. The requested torque, speed and constants of replacement network are the inputs of the optimization. Optimum slip frequency and corresponding line voltage are the outputs of this optimization. The results of the calcullations are presented using two asynchronous machines for different speed and torque.
